Calhoun County Assessor Offices are charged with determining the value of taxable property in their county or local area in order to calculate Calhoun County property taxes. In addition to property values, Assessors maintain detailed county and local maps, including Geographic Information Science (GIS) maps. These Calhoun County GIS maps can show public property, parks, property divisions, and roads, as well as property assessments and property taxes in Calhoun County, Michigan. These maps can also include place names, bodies of water, flood zones, property zones, and other geographic information. Some Assessors may keep historic GIS maps that include historic property tax assessments. These maps may be available on the Calhoun County Assessor Office website.
